Course structure

• Principles of Chemical Surveillance
• Analytical Techniques in Chemical Analysis
• Toxicology and Risk Assessment
• Environmental Monitoring and Sampling
• Regulatory Frameworks and Compliance
• Data Interpretation and Reporting
• Quality Assurance in Chemical Testing
• Emerging Trends in Chemical Surveillance
• Case Studies in Chemical Exposure
• Laboratory Safety and Best Practices

Career path

Environmental Chemists: Specialize in monitoring and analyzing chemical impacts on ecosystems, ensuring compliance with environmental regulations.

Regulatory Compliance Officers: Oversee adherence to chemical safety laws and industry standards, minimizing risks in chemical surveillance.

Chemical Safety Analysts: Assess workplace hazards and develop protocols to ensure safe handling of chemicals.

Toxicology Specialists: Study the effects of chemicals on human health, contributing to safer chemical usage guidelines.

Research Scientists: Conduct advanced studies to innovate chemical surveillance methods and improve industry practices.
